Trial Date Set for Correctional Officer Accused of Sexual Abuse

50-year-old Donald Hughes is accused of molesting his step grandchildren. Hughes faced Judge Barry Donalty for a Huntley or evidentiary hearing to determine whether or not Hughes' statements said to police can be used in trial.
Tuesday's hearing also examined whether or not Hughes' rights were violated. Hughes can face up to fifty years in prison if he is found guilty of every charge and sentenced consecutively.
A trial date is set for next year on January 9th.
